Residents who have the ability and desire to self-haul Hurricane Ian debris while awaiting roadside pickup can use the public drop-off sites listed below. These sites are for both vegetative and structural debris.

Be prepared to show identification and be a resident of unincorporated Lee County. Accepted forms of ID include driver’s license, utility bill or a rental or lease agreement. You will be asked to complete a waiver confirming the debris came from your property. Find the waiver at www.leegov.com/storm under Operations/ Solid Waste, or get a waiver on-site.

Only storm debris will be accepted and you must be prepared to unload your trucks yourself.
